Venue: Bonalba
Golf & Spa, 17 June 2015
Today we played a team game which consisted of the
three best Stableford scores on each hole.
In addition, our Captain sponsored two extra prizes, for the best
individual results men and women. Was it
that everyone was more relaxed about their game as only three scores counted or
was it that after the hollow-tining and the recent rain the course was in excellent
condition? Whichever reason, there were a good number of outstanding individual
scores being achieved and the three players coming in with 38 points must have
all fancied winning the individual prize, but Edi who is in remarkable form
after his recent operation, spoiled the party by winning with 39 points. Well done, Edi and commiseration to Richard,
Luc and Graham!
Consequently, the team scores were also outstanding
with the winning and second team scoring 10 and 8 points over par. But with all that good scoring going on, why
did nobody manage to get onto the green on hole 11?
Altough this was primarily a team game, all individual
scores were recorded and therefore it qualified for handicap adjustment and
Consistency Chart.
